网站资源压缩是提升网页加载速度的重要手段,能够有效减少传输数据量,改善用户体验。常见的压缩方式包括图片、CSS、JavaScript等资源的优化。
图片压缩可以通过工具如TinyPNG或ImageOptim实现,在不影响视觉效果的前提下大幅减小文件体积。•使用WebP格式替代JPEG或PNG也能获得更好的压缩率。
对于CSS和JavaScript文件,可以使用UglifyJS或Terser进行代码混淆和删除多余空格、注释,从而减小文件大小。同时,合并多个文件也能减少HTTP请求次数。
使用Gzip或Brotli压缩文本资源是另一种常见做法。服务器配置支持后,可自动对响应内容进行压缩,显著降低带宽消耗。
静态资源缓存策略同样重要。通过设置合适的Cache-Control头,浏览器可以复用已下载的资源,避免重复加载。

AI绘图结果,仅供参考
实践中需根据项目具体情况选择合适的压缩方案,并定期检查优化效果。结合自动化构建工具,如Webpack或Vite,能更高效地集成压缩流程。